Responsibilities
  • Through collaboration with P&L executives and other program and practice directors, effectively lead the creation of best practices within the PMO, covering all aspects of program management, from effective agile ceremonies to effective compliance/contract and budget management, and providing support and guidance in adopting best practices.
  • Establish methods to monitor and gain adoption of the best practices across Civilian and Defense programs. Lead continuous improvement across the PMO, develop a roadmap, and work with program Managers and directors to implement PMO initiatives.
  • Lead or provide hands-on support for program/project startup or transition upon new contract award while a new team is formed and normed. Apply practical PMO best practices for project startups.
  • Facilitate monthly Program Management Review with P&L executives and program directors/managers across all programs. Accurately document/track action items.
  • Routinely perform existing project management capability SWOT. Analyze existing contracts to identify existing capabilities, policies, processes and tools that can be replicated/scaled for new and/or other projects. Replicate successes and apply lessons learned as you scale our PMO capabilities, policy, process, and tool library.
  • Implement CMMI and ISO requirements. Establish the process and manage CMMI and ISO artifacts and metric gathering to support CMMI and ISO audits.
  • Manage corporate strategic projects or initiatives to build and scale corporate capabilities. For example, build out SharePoint repository and knowledge base. Explore/bring AI tools to improve productivity and velocity, and accuracy in project management.
  • Bring program management expertise to business development and growth opportunities, including helping to write proposals, develop team structure, and generate LOE to support pricing development.
  • Leads with influence by leveraging subject matter expertise, credibility, and collaboration skills to build alignment, inspire peers, and drive meaningful change without direct authority.

eSimplicity delivers Healthcare IT, Cybersecurity, and Telecommunications solutions to improve healthcare quality, expand coverage, and lower costs while protecting national interests. Its Digital Services engineers build modern systems to fight fraud, waste, and abuse in healthcare and to enhance digital services. The Telecommunications team helps the DoD manage spectrum internationally, and a cleared engineering group supports the Department of Homeland Security in safeguarding national security. Compared with peers, eSimplicity combines federal-facing IT, security, and communications work with a track record of reinvention and mission-focused projects for DoD, DHS, and federal agencies. The company aims to improve the health and lives of Americans and defend national security by delivering reliable IT and communications solutions through federal partnerships.

NIH Selects eSimplicity for Heart Institute IT Modernization Contract

NIH selects eSimplicity for heart Institute IT modernization contract. Photo: eSimplicity IT services firm eSimplicity has secured a multiyear contract from the National Institutes of Health to provide IT modernization support for the agency's National Heart, Lung and Blood Institute, or NHLBI. What is the scope of the NHLBI contract? In a LinkedIn post published Tuesday, eSimplicity said it will help modernize legacy systems and support software development standardization across NHLBI. The company will also support the development of a secure and integrated digital enterprise environment designed to improve collaboration across NHLBI teams. The modernization effort seeks to help scientists and innovators accelerate discoveries related to heart, lung, blood and sleep conditions that affect millions of Americans. "It's a privilege to work alongside such talented teams and help drive new ideas through NHLBI. We take pride in making technology work smarter, safer, and faster so we can deliver what really matters to our partners," said AnhThu Nguyen, founder and CEO of eSimplicity. What is eSimplicity? Founded in 2016, eSimplicity is a technology company focused on providing data modernization, enterprise systems and transformation, spectrum engineering and management, artificial intelligence and machine learning, and digital experience support for federal civilian, defense, intelligence and health agencies.
